In which of the following cases did the Court establish the standard of objective reasonableness under which an officers use of
fenix001 [56]

Answer:

Connor, 490 U.S. 386 (1989) case

Explanation:

It was a US Supreme Court case, in which the Court found that the civil claim that police officers use unreasonable force in the arrest, detention or any other "confiscation" of an individual will relate to an objective standard of reasonableness.
